资源简介
爬蟲 從wikiart上爬圖片下來 希望幫助到有需要的人爬蟲 從wikiart上爬圖片下來 希望幫助到有需要的人爬蟲 從wikiart上爬圖片下來 希望幫助到有需要的人
代码片段和文件信息
import requests
import os
URL=“https://www.wikiart.org/en/App/Artist/AlphabetJson“
res = requests.get(URL)
artists = res.json();
for i in artists:
print(i[‘artistName‘])
path=‘wikiartPic\\‘+ i[‘artistName‘];
if not os.path.isdir(path):
os.makedirs(path)
URL=“https://www.wikiart.org/en/App/Painting/PaintingsByArtist“
params = {‘artistUrl‘: i[‘url‘] ‘json‘: 2}
res = requests.get(URL params=params)
data = res.json()
for j in data:
url=‘‘.join(j[‘image‘].split(‘!‘)[:-1]);
NotFileName=[“\\““/““:““*““?““\“““<““>““|“]
filename=j[‘title‘];
for k in NotFileName:
filename = filename.replace(k“ “)
filename = path + “\\“ + filename + “.jpg“;
if os.path.isfile(filename):
属性 大小 日期 时间 名称
----------- --------- ---------- ----- ----
目录 0 2017-06-03 18:29 WikiArt-Crawler-master\
文件 1157 2017-06-03 18:29 WikiArt-Crawler-master\.gitignore
文件 136 2017-06-03 18:29 WikiArt-Crawler-master\README.md
文件 106535 2017-06-03 18:29 WikiArt-Crawler-master\Screenshot.png
文件 1053 2017-06-03 18:29 WikiArt-Crawler-master\WikiArtCrawler.py
文件 10076 2017-06-03 18:29 WikiArt-Crawler-master\加分題說明.png
- 上一篇:PLC控制的霓虹灯闪烁
- 下一篇:as3.0游戏打飞机
评论
共有 条评论